BAREFOOT BEAR MINISTRY
This week we welcome our IHN guests, so it’s a good time to remind you about this ministry…
The Barefoot Bear Ministry is a ministry of cobblestone that gives a new teddy bear to each child who stays with us during the week of IHN. The children love picking out their special bear and enjoy the comfort it provides. The bears are a nice way for the children to have something new of their own during this transition time in their life, it provides a sense of stability knowing the bear will go with them wherever they go, and it’s a great way for us to show them we care and love them.
We need more bears! We have provided homes for almost 75 bears…which means that many children have stayed with us at cobblestone and now have a home of their own.
So, as you’re out and about, school shopping, some even Christmas shopping already, keep an eye out for a teddy bear that touches your heart, one you know a child will care for, love and drag around. It’s best if they’re “bare”… if they have buttons, clothing or some kind of decoration on them, the children may become competitive about having them or a smaller child could put something in their mouth so it could be dangerous. Keep in mind we have all ages come through IHN, so keep the tweens and teens in mind, too. We’ve had many teenagers ask if they can have a bear as well.
A few months back during IHN, we brought the bears out in their little red wagon. One of the mothers became very quiet and then cried sharing she had to leave everything behind in a storage unit and the kids lost all their toys. She was so thankful to have something for them.
The red wagon will sit in the hallway during the month of August! Let’s fill it with bears.
